“What Are You Waiting For?”: Giants Fans Launch Petition to Bring Former Star Back Home

The New York Giants closed out the 2025 season at 4–13, their second consecutive season with double-digit losses. Ownership fired head coach Brian Daboll mid-season on November 10, 2025, following a 2–8 start.

After continuous flop years, on Jan. 20, they signed Super Bowl-winning coach John Harbaugh to a five-year deal, making him the 21st full-time head coach in franchise history.

At his introductory press conference, Harbaugh said the goal is simple: bring a championship back to New York. With quarterback Jaxson Dart already on the roster, the early pieces of a rebuild are in place. Now the fan base wants one special piece who is a very familiar one.

Giants fans’ emotional petition surges for Odell Beckham Jr. return

On Feb. 4, NYC sports content creatorJojo Scarlotta started a petition asking the New York Giants to bring back Odell Beckham Jr. It quickly passed 4,600 signatures and continues to grow.

Itread, “As a die-hard New York Giants fan, Odell Beckham Jr. is more than just a name on a roster. He is the essence of what it means to be a Giant. His time with the team was marked by unforgettable moments and highlight-reel catches that not only changed the culture of the Giants but also left an indelible mark on the entire NFL.”

The push wasn’t entirely fan-driven because Beckham himself even encouraged it,posting, “Y’all put the petition up to get me back to the Giants.”

The nostalgia is real. In 59 games with the Giants, Beckham recorded 390 receptions for 5,476 yards and 44 touchdowns. He earned two All-Pro selections, three Pro Bowl appearances, and won NFL Rookie of the Year in 2014. At his peak, he was one of the league’s most explosive receivers. Injuries and a 2019 trade to the Cleveland Browns slowed that run.

But the reunion chatter got louder this week. Dart posted a rookie season highlights carousel on Instagram, and OBJ dropped three fire emojis in the comments.Dart answered back, tagging him: “Whatcha say, bruh?” Beckham responded: “You knoooo it!!!”

There’s another layer to the conversation. Harbaugh was known to admire Beckham during his peak years, and he now leads the New York Giants.

The Giants are expected to build their receiver group around Dart, Malik Nabers, and possibly a high draft pick such as Cardale Tate at No. 5 overall. In that setup, Beckham would likely be a low-cost veteran addition rather than a central piece.

However, whether Harbaugh pursues the move is still unclear. Fans, however, have made their interest clear.
